Debonairs, Vincent

24B Devereux Ave, East London, 5247
Debonairs, Vincent Debonairs, Vincent is one of the popular Local Business located in 24B Devereux Ave ,East London listed under Pizza Place in East London ,

Contact Details & Working Hours

Map of Debonairs, Vincent